* ''Piptochaetium angustifolium'' - Coahuila, Tamaulipas, Nuevo León, México State * ''Piptochaetium avenaceum'' — black oatgrass, blackseed needlegrass - United States (Texas to Florida north to Massachusetts + Michigan), Ontario, Tamaulipas, Nuevo León * ''Piptochaetium avenacioides'' - Florida speargrass - Florida * ''Piptochaetium bicolor'' - Rio Grande do Sul, Argentina, Uruguay, Chile incl Juan Fernández Islands * ''Piptochaetium brachyspermum'' - Buenos Aires Province, Buenos Aires * ''Piptochaetium brevicalyx'' - central + eastern Mexico * ''Piptochaetium burkartianum'' - Corrientes Province, Corrientes * ''Piptochaetium cabrerae'' - Buenos Aires * ''Piptochaetium calvescens'' - Buenos Aires, Uruguay * ''Piptochaetium confusum'' - Uruguay, Rio Grande do Sul, Entre Ríos Province, Entre Rios * ''Piptochaetium cucullatum'' - Uruguay * ''Piptochaetium featherstonei'' - Peru, Bolivia * ''Piptochaetium fimbriatum'' - pinyon ricegrass - Arizona, Texas, New Mexico, Mexico, Guatemala * ''Piptochaetium hackelii'' - Argentina, Uruguay * ''Piptochaetium hirtum'' - Chile * ''Piptochaetium indutum'' - Ecuador, Peru, Bolivia, Salta Province, Salta, Jujuy Province, Jujuy * ''Piptochaetium jubatum'' - Uruguay * ''Piptochaetium lasianthum'' - Uruguay, Argentina, Santa Catarina, Rio Grande do Sul * ''Piptochaetium leiopodum'' - Buenos Aires, Uruguay * ''Piptochaetium medium'' - Uruguay, Argentina, Brazil, Venezuela * ''Piptochaetium montevidense'' - Uruguayan ricegrass - Argentina, Chile, Uruguay, Brazil, Paraguay, Bolivia, Peru, Ecuador, Venezuela * ''Piptochaetium napostaense'' - Argentina * ''Piptochaetium palustre'' - Santa Catarina * ''Piptochaetium panicoides'' - Argentina, Chile, Uruguay, Brazil, Colombia, Bolivia, Peru, Ecuador, Venezuela * ''Piptochaetium pringlei'' - Pringle's speargrass - Arizona, Texas, New Mexico, Mexico * ''Piptochaetium ruprechtianum'' - Uruguay, Argentina, Brazil * ''Piptochaetium sagasteguii'' - Peru * ''Piptochaetium seleri'' - Mexico, Guatemala * ''Piptochaetium setosum'' - bristly speargrass - Chile * ''Piptochaetium stipoides'' - purple speargrass - Argentina, Chile, Uruguay, Brazil, Colombia; naturalized in Mexico, California * ''Piptochaetium tovarii'' - Peru * ''Piptochaetium uruguense'' - Argentina, Uruguay, Santa Catarina, Rio Grande do Sul, Paraguay, San Luis Potosí * ''Piptochaetium virescens '' - Mexico, Guatemala ; formerly included see ''Nassella
